Samuel and his wife had left their home in South Carolina after the “late unpleasantness of 1860-1865.” They were among the more than five thousand southerners who left their homeland and their shattered lives during the postwar years. Samuel became a laborer on the farm of a former Confederate officer, Captain George Leitner of Louisiana. In 1884, Celia, her parents and two brothers, born in Brazil, returned to South Carolina and settled in the Providence area of Sumter County. The older two children, David M. and Mary Mathilda, who had been born in South Carolina and had accompanied their parents to Brazil, stayed in Brazil. [1] |
